Choosing the Right Water Shoes: A Buyer’s Guide

Understanding Your Needs

Water shoes aren’t one-size-fits-all. The best pair for you depends heavily on how you plan to use them. Are you looking for something to protect your feet while kayaking, a comfortable option for beach walks, or a secure fit for water aerobics? Identifying your primary activity will narrow down your choices considerably.

Key Features to Consider

Sole Thickness & Grip

The sole is arguably the most important feature. A thicker sole (like those found in the SEEKWAY Water Shoes for Adult) provides superior protection from rocks, shells, and other underwater hazards. This is crucial for activities like creeking, rock hopping, or exploring rough shorelines. However, thicker soles can reduce your “feel” for the terrain. Conversely, thinner soles (like those in the Swim Shoes Women Aqua Sandals) offer a more barefoot-like experience, great for yoga, beach volleyball, or simply enjoying the sensation of the sand. Look for soles with textured treads for good grip on wet surfaces. Deeper treads offer better traction on slippery rocks and muddy banks.

Fit & Material

A secure fit is essential to prevent blisters and ensure the shoes stay on your feet during activity. Adjustable features like laces (SIMARI Water Shoes for Women Men) or snug elastic openings are beneficial. The upper material plays a big role in comfort and drying time. Breathable mesh (common in many models) allows for good airflow, preventing sweat build-up, while quick-drying materials (Athmile Quick-Dry Aqua Socks) minimize discomfort after submersion. Consider whether you prefer a sock-like fit (Vsufim Quick-Dry Aqua Socks) or a more traditional shoe shape.

Drainage System

If you’ll be spending a lot of time in the water, a good drainage system is vital. Shoes with drainage holes in the sole and upper (SIMARI Water Shoes for Women Men, SEEKWAY Water Shoes for Adult) allow water to escape quickly, preventing that soggy, uncomfortable feeling. This also helps to reduce the risk of blisters caused by prolonged exposure to water.
